Как SailsJS подключается к mysql с отказоустойчивостью репликации?

Я разработал приложение, используя SailsJS, используя адаптер sails-mysql. Я хочу настроить репликацию и автоматический переход на другой ресурс для MySQL. В типичном Java-приложении, использующем JConnector, в строке подключения я должен указать конфигурацию master и slave. Что насчет SailsJS?

1 ответ

Решение

После нескольких дней копаться в сети. Я нашел решение использовать HAProxy для балансировки нагрузки узлов MySQL. Мой адаптер sails-mysql будет подключаться только по адресу HAProxy. Здесь есть отличное руководство по настройке HAProxy с MySQL.

https://www.digitalocean.com/community/tutorials/how-to-use-haproxy-to-set-up-http-load-balancing-on-an-ubuntu-vps

Другие вопросы по тегам